How Long Will My SSD Last? Best Practices to Improve Your SSD’s Life Expectancy?

The primary benefit of using SSDs over HDDs is their speed. Solid State Drives offer incredibly faster performance compared to the traditional hard disks. SSDs don’t have physical moving parts (such as spinning platters) and as such, they consume little energy and make no noise.

However, SSDs have a few major drawbacks. They’re very expensive and thus, limited in size. There are ‘write’ limitations with SSDs. Writing too much data can decrease your SSD’s overall lifespan.
